Historic Downtown District

Ashland's Historic City centre District combines 19th-century charm with world-class theatre. The Oregon Shakespeare Festival anchors this walkable area where Tudor-style theatres stand alongside Victorian shopfronts and cobblestone plazas. Art galleries, independent bookshops, and farm-to-table restaurants create a culturally rich atmosphere. Lithia Park borders the district with 93 acres of gardens and walking trails. During festival season, the streets buzz with theatergoers and performers. Most attractions sit within a three-block radius, making exploration easy without a car. Mountain views frame this intimate district where history and performing arts thrive together.

Best time to go to Ashland

The best time to visit Ashland can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Ashland fal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Ashland falls in December,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Ashland

Flying into Ashland, Oregon, is most convenient via Medford International Airport (MFR), situated 22.5km away. Recommended hotels near MFR include the 4.5-star Hummingbird Estate Wine & Suites, located 8.0km from the airport, and the 3.5-star Inn at the Commons, 4.8km away. My Place Hotel, a 3-star option, is only 644m from MFR. For those considering alternatives, Crescent City Airport (CEC) is 133.6km distant, with nearby options like the Lighthouse Inn and Quality Inn, both 4.8km away. Klamath Falls Airport (LMT) is 80.5km from Ashland, offering stays at Americas Best Value Inn and Running Y Resort, both around 16.1km from the airport.

What should I do while I'm visiting Ashland?
Known for its theatres and opera, cultural venues include Allen Elizabethan Theatre, Angus Bowmer Theatre and Oregon Shakespeare Festival. Landmarks like Oregon Cabaret Theatre, Lithia Artisans Market and Tashi Choling Buddhist Center might be worth a visit. The gardens and hiking trails highlight the natural beauty with places to discover including Lithia Park, Emigrant Lake and Hyatt Reservoir. What's the seasonal weather in Ashland?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are December and January, with an average of 3°C. Average annual precipitation for Ashland is 850 mm.
